Output 36415605b620de5e8ecea2ef6dc72285bae60ba616d2f66ddd55d8f23a306ffb:1

value
20110134
script pubkey
OP_HASH160 OP_PUSHBYTES_20 77d06aa58c46f86e07404e9916f191c30b0a14b7 OP_EQUAL
address
3CcY1QjYpqrUiEqFSCh336vXCd8bKD24Kh
transaction
36415605b620de5e8ecea2ef6dc72285bae60ba616d2f66ddd55d8f23a306ffb
spent
true